Summary: | media-gfx/imagemagick-6.2.8.0 fails to link | ||
---|---|---|---|
Product: | Gentoo Linux | Reporter: | jason fuchs <jasonn1976> |
Component: | Current packages | Assignee: | AMD64 Project <amd64> |
Status: | RESOLVED NEEDINFO | ||
Severity: | minor | ||
Priority: | High | ||
Version: | 2006.0 | ||
Hardware: | All | ||
OS: | Linux | ||
Whiteboard: | |||
Package list: | Runtime testing required: | --- | |
Attachments: | config.log (Without Cairo installed.) |
Description
jason fuchs
2006-08-09 20:57:58 UTC
Attach/post the build errors, emerge --info and reopen then. We can't guess. k8 -pipe -O2 -Wall -pthread -L/usr/lib64 -lfreetype -lz -L/usr/lib -o coders/sgi.la -rpath /usr/lib64/ImageMagick-6.2.8/modules-Q16/coders -no-undefined -module -avoid-version coders/coders_sgi_la-sgi.lo magick/libMagick.la /bin/sh ./libtool --silent --tag=CC --mode=link x86_64-pc-linux-gnu-gcc -march=k8 -pipe -O2 -Wall -pthread -L/usr/lib64 -lfreetype -lz -L/usr/lib -o coders/stegano.la -rpath /usr/lib64/ImageMagick-6.2.8/modules-Q16/coders -no-undefined -module -avoid-version coders/coders_stegano_la-stegano.lo magick/libMagick.la /bin/sh ./libtool --silent --tag=CC --mode=link x86_64-pc-linux-gnu-gcc -march=k8 -pipe -O2 -Wall -pthread -L/usr/lib64 -lfreetype -lz -L/usr/lib -o coders/sun.la -rpath /usr/lib64/ImageMagick-6.2.8/modules-Q16/coders -no-undefined -module -avoid-version coders/coders_sun_la-sun.lo magick/libMagick.la /bin/sh ./libtool --silent --tag=CC --mode=link x86_64-pc-linux-gnu-gcc -march=k8 -pipe -O2 -Wall -pthread -L/usr/lib64 -lfreetype -lz -L/usr/lib -o coders/svg.la -rpath /usr/lib64/ImageMagick-6.2.8/modules-Q16/coders -no-undefined -module -avoid-version coders/coders_svg_la-svg.lo magick/libMagick.la -lrsvg-2 -lgdk_pixbuf-2.0 -lm -lgobject-2.0 -lgmodule-2.0 -ldl -lglib-2.0 -lxml2 -lz -lm /bin/sh ./libtool --silent --tag=CC --mode=link x86_64-pc-linux-gnu-gcc -march=k8 -pipe -O2 -Wall -pthread -L/usr/lib64 -lfreetype -lz -L/usr/lib -o coders/tga.la -rpath /usr/lib64/ImageMagick-6.2.8/modules-Q16/coders -no-undefined -module -avoid-version coders/coders_tga_la-tga.lo magick/libMagick.la grep: /usr/lib64/libcairo.la: No such file or directory /bin/sed: can't read /usr/lib64/libcairo.la: No such file or directory libtool: link: `/usr/lib64/libcairo.la' is not a valid libtool archive make: *** [coders/svg.la] Error 1 make: *** Waiting for unfinished jobs.... !!! ERROR: media-gfx/imagemagick-6.2.8.0 failed. Portage 2.1.1_pre4-r4 (default-linux/amd64/2006.0, gcc-4.1.1/amd64-vanilla, glibc-2.4-r3, 2.6.17-suspend2-r3 x86_64) ================================================================= System uname: 2.6.17-suspend2-r3 x86_64 AMD Athlon(tm) 64 Processor 3500+ Gentoo Base System version 1.12.4 Last Sync: Thu, 10 Aug 2006 00:30:01 +0000 app-admin/eselect-compiler: 2.0.0_rc2-r1 dev-lang/python: 2.4.3-r1 dev-python/pycrypto: 2.0.1-r5 dev-util/ccache: [Not Present] dev-util/confcache: [Not Present] sys-apps/sandbox: 1.2.18.1 sys-devel/autoconf: 2.13, 2.60 sys-devel/automake: 1.4_p6, 1.5, 1.6.3, 1.7.9-r1, 1.8.5-r3, 1.9.6-r2 sys-devel/binutils: 2.17 sys-devel/gcc-config: [Not Present] sys-devel/libtool: 1.5.22 virtual/os-headers: 2.6.16 ABI="amd64" ACCEPT_KEYWORDS="amd64 ~amd64" ACCEPT_LICENSE="" ARCH="amd64" ASFLAGS_x86="--32" AUTOCLEAN="yes" CAMERAS="canon,kodak" CBUILD="x86_64-pc-linux-gnu" CDEFINE_amd64="__x86_64__" CDEFINE_x86="__i386__" CFLAGS="-march=k8 -pipe -O2" CFLAGS_x86="-m32 -L/emul/linux/x86/lib -L/emul/linux/x86/usr/lib" CHOST="x86_64-pc-linux-gnu" CHOST_amd64="x86_64-pc-linux-gnu" CHOST_x86="i686-pc-linux-gnu" CLASSPATH="." CLEAN_DELAY="5" COLORTERM="" CONFIG_PROTECT="/etc /usr/kde/3.5/env /usr/kde/3.5/share/config /usr/kde/3.5/shutdown /usr/share/X11/xkb /usr/share/config" CONFIG_PROTECT_MASK="/etc/env.d /etc/env.d/java/ /etc/eselect/compiler /etc/gconf /etc/java-config/vms/ /etc/revdep-rebuild /etc/splash /etc/terminfo" CVS_RSH="ssh" CXXFLAGS="-O2 -pipe" DBUS_SESSION_BUS_ADDRESS="unix:abstract=/tmp/dbus-V4eZWOCjyX,guid=483ddb44ca0386a22fa2c2b3ad8d4f00" DEFAULT_ABI="amd64" DESKTOP_SESSION="default" DISPLAY=":0.0" DISTDIR="/mnt/distfiles" DM_CONTROL="/var/run/xdmctl" DVB_CARDS="" ELIBC="glibc" EMERGE_WARNING_DELAY="10" FCDSL_CARDS="" FEATURES="autoconfig distlocks metadata-transfer parallel-fetch sandbox sfperms strict" FETCHCOMMAND="/usr/bin/wget -t 5 -T 60 --passive-ftp -P ${DISTDIR} ${URI}" FRITZCAPI_CARDS="" GDK_USE_XFT="1" GENERATION="2" GENTOO_MIRRORS="http://distfiles.gentoo.org http://distro.ibiblio.org/pub/linux/distributions/gentoo" GS_LIB="/home/jason/.fonts" GTK2_RC_FILES="/etc/gtk-2.0/gtkrc:/home/jason/.gtkrc-2.0:/home/jason/.kde/share/config/gtkrc-2.0" GTK_RC_FILES="/etc/gtk/gtkrc:/home/jason/.gtkrc:/home/jason/.kde/share/config/gtkrc" GUILE_LOAD_PATH="/usr/share/guile/1.6" G_BROKEN_FILENAMES="1" G_FILENAME_ENCODING="UTF-8" HOME="/root" INFOPATH="/usr/share/info:/usr/share/binutils-data/x86_64-pc-linux-gnu/2.17/info:/usr/share/gcc-data/x86_64-pc-linux-gnu/4.1.1/info:/usr/share/gcc-data/x86_64-pc-linux-gnu/4.1.1/info" INPUT_DEVICES="keyboard mouse" JAVAC="/opt/blackdown-jdk-1.4.2.03/bin/javac" JAVA_HOME="/opt/blackdown-jdk-1.4.2.03" JDK_HOME="/opt/blackdown-jdk-1.4.2.03" KDEDIRS="/usr" KDE_FULL_SESSION="true" KDE_MULTIHEAD="false" KERNEL="linux" KONSOLE_DCOP="DCOPRef(konsole-8598,konsole)" KONSOLE_DCOP_SESSION="DCOPRef(konsole-8598,session-1)" LADSPA_PATH="/usr/lib64/ladspa" LDFLAGS_x86="-m elf_i386 -L/emul/linux/x86/lib -L/emul/linux/x86/usr/lib" LESS="-R -M --shift 5" LESSOPEN="|lesspipe.sh %s" LIBDIR_amd64="lib64" LIBDIR_x86="lib32" LINGUAS="" LIRC_DEVICES="" LOGNAME="root" MAKEOPTS="-j2" MANPATH="/usr/local/share/man:/usr/share/man:/usr/share/binutils-data/x86_64-pc-linux-gnu/2.17/man:/usr/share/gcc-data/x86_64-pc-linux-gnu/4.1.1/man:/usr/share/gcc-data/x86_64-pc-linux-gnu/4.1.1/man:/opt/blackdown-jdk-1.4.2.03/man:/etc/java-config/system-vm/man/:/usr/qt/3/doc/man" MULTILIB_ABIS="amd64 x86" MULTILIB_STRICT_DENY="64-bit.*shared object" MULTILIB_STRICT_DIRS="/lib /usr/lib /usr/kde/*/lib /usr/qt/*/lib /usr/X11R6/lib" MULTILIB_STRICT_EXEMPT="(perl5|gcc|gcc-lib|binutils|eclipse-3|debug|portage)" OLDPWD="/home/jason" OPENGL_PROFILE="nvidia" PAGER="/usr/bin/less" PATH="/sbin:/bin:/usr/sbin:/usr/bin" PKGDIR="/mnt/packages" PORTAGE_ARCHLIST="ppc s390 amd64 ppc64 x86-fbsd m68k arm sparc sh mips ia64 alpha ppc-macos hppa x86" PORTAGE_BINHOST_CHUNKSIZE="3000" PORTAGE_BIN_PATH="/usr/lib/portage/bin" PORTAGE_CALLER="emerge" PORTAGE_CONFIGROOT="/" PORTAGE_DEBUG="0" PORTAGE_ELOG_CLASSES="log warn error" PORTAGE_ELOG_MAILFROM="portage" PORTAGE_ELOG_MAILSUBJECT="[portage] ebuild log for ${PACKAGE} on ${HOST}" PORTAGE_ELOG_MAILURI="root" PORTAGE_GID="250" PORTAGE_INST_GID="0" PORTAGE_INST_UID="0" PORTAGE_NICENESS="3" PORTAGE_PYM_PATH="/usr/lib/portage/pym" PORTAGE_RSYNC_OPTS="--recursive --links --safe-links --perms --times --compress --force --whole-file --delete --delete-after --stats --timeout=180 --exclude='/distfiles' --exclude='/local' --exclude='/packages'" PORTAGE_RSYNC_RETRIES="3" PORTAGE_TMPDIR="/var/tmp" PORTAGE_WORKDIR_MODE="0700" PORTDIR="/usr/portage" PORTDIR_OVERLAY="/usr/local/overlays/portage" PORT_LOGDIR="/var/log/portage" PRELINK_PATH="" PRELINK_PATH_MASK="/usr/lib/gstreamer-0.10:/usr/lib/klibc" PWD="/home/jason" PYTHONPATH="/usr/lib/portage/pym" QMAKESPEC="linux-g++" QTDIR="/usr/qt/3" RESUMECOMMAND="/usr/bin/wget -c -t 5 -T 60 --passive-ftp -P ${DISTDIR} ${URI}" ROOT="/" ROOTPATH="/opt/bin:/opt/blackdown-jdk-1.4.2.03/bin:/opt/blackdown-jdk-1.4.2.03/jre/bin:/usr/kde/3.5/sbin:/usr/kde/3.5/bin:/usr/qt/3/bin" RPMDIR="/usr/portage/rpm" SANE_CONFIG_DIR="/etc/sane.d" SEARCH_DIRS_MASK="/usr/lib32/openoffice" SESSION_MANAGER="local/bedroom:/tmp/.ICE-unix/8472" SHELL="/bin/zsh" SHLVL="3" SYMLINK_LIB="yes" SYNC="rsync://rsync.gentoo.org/gentoo-portage" TERM="xterm" USB_DEVFS_PATH="/dev/bus/usb" USE="amd64 X a52 aac acpi alsa avi bash-completion bitmap-fonts browserplugin bzip2 cddb cdparanoia cdr cli crypt cups dbus dga dhcp dio divx4linux dlloader dri dts dv dvd dvdr dvdread dvr3 eds elibc_glibc emboss encode exif fam fbcon fbsplash ffmpeg firefox flash foomaticdb fortran gd gdbm gif gimpprint gphoto2 gpm gstreamer gtk2 hal howl ieee1394 imagemagick imlib input_devices_keyboard input_devices_mouse insecure-savers isdnlog jabber java javascript jpeg jpeg2k kde kdeenablefinal kernel_linux lcms libwww live logitech-mouse lzo lzw lzw-tiff mad madwifi mikmod mime mjpeg mono mp3 mpeg mplayer mppe-mppc musepack musicbrainz ncurses network nptl nptlonly nsplugin nvidia odbc offensive ogg oggvorbis opengl pcre pdf pdflib perl png ppds pppd python qt qt3 qt4 quicktime rdesktop readline reflection rtc samba scanner sdl session skey slp spell spl ssl svg symlink szip tcpd theora threads thumbnail tiff truetype truetype-fonts type1-fonts usb userland_GNU userlocales v4l vcd video_cards_nvidia vim-with-x visualization vorbis wifi wmf xcomposite xine xml xorg xpm xscreensaver xv xvid yv12 zlib" USER="root" USERLAND="GNU" USE_EXPAND="DVB_CARDS ELIBC FCDSL_CARDS FRITZCAPI_CARDS INPUT_DEVICES KERNEL LINGUAS LIRC_DEVICES USERLAND VIDEO_CARDS" USE_EXPAND_HIDDEN="ELIBC KERNEL USERLAND" USE_ORDER="env:pkg:conf:defaults" VIDEO_CARDS="nvidia" VMHANDLE="blackdown-jdk-1.4.2" WINDOWID="44040197" XARGS="xargs -r" XCURSOR_THEME="default" XDG_CONFIG_DIRS="/usr/kde/3.5/etc/xdg" XDG_DATA_DIRS="/usr/kde/3.5/share:/usr/share" XDM_MANAGED="/var/run/xdmctl/xdmctl-:0,maysd,mayfn,sched,rsvd,method=classic" _="/usr/bin/emerge" Created attachment 93912 [details]
config.log (Without Cairo installed.)
Err, imagemagick certainly does not depend on cairo, your system is messed up. This looks really odd indeed. The config.log doesn't mention cairo at all, and I have honestly no idea where the libcairo.la reference comes from. I built imagemagick 6.2.9.5 with your use flags and it worked fine. Only way to debug this is through a full build log. Please do the following and attach "imagemagick-buildlog" to the bug: script -c "emerge -av imagemagick" imagemagick-buildlog |